On highly popular Windsor Terrace, just a few moments' walk from the centre of town, a delightful mid terrace house providing 3 (possibly 4) bedroom accommodation, featuring a well proportioned 'double' reception room, attractively appointed galley kitchen, modern bathroom to the first floor, converted and versatile 'loft area', gas fired central heating, 2 tier rear courtyard garden and the rare asset of private off-road parking. To be sold with the added benefit of immediate vacant possession and no onward chain.
